Designed to be range-ready and customized for competition, the Ported M&P9L from Smith & Wesson’s Performance Center features the extended and ported slide and barrel, a tunable trigger and C.O.R.E.—competition optics ready equipment—configuration. Ready to run, this pistol comes from the factory with a red-dot optic installed. Champion shooter Julie Golob was at the NRA range to give us a rundown. Watch the full video here.
